A better way than WhatsApp, Drive and Instagram hashtags
Most couples don't search "wedding photo sharing app." They search "how do we collect guest wedding photos." Here's what they usually try, and where it falls down.
The problem: Photos get compressed, scattered across hundreds of messages, lost in the scroll. No moderation. No clean way to download everything in one go. The group keeps pinging weeks later.
The problem: Half your guests don't have the right Google or Apple account. Permissions are a mess. Anyone can delete a photo. No live wall, no video guestbook, no moderation.
The problem: Only your Instagram-using friends contribute. Half post to stories that vanish in 24 hours. Nothing is private; your wedding photos sit on a public hashtag forever.
The fix: One private gallery. Every guest, every angle. Photos and video clips. Optional moderation. Live wall if you want it. Full original-quality download after the day. No app for guests, no accounts, no clutter.
